zigzag sewing machineOnce you're comfortable with needle positioning, explore different stitching techniques to enhance your leather projects. The saddle stitch, for example, requires you to use two needles threaded on either end of a single piece of thread. This method allows for more strength and durability, making it ideal for items subjected to wear and tear. Pay close attention to how you position the needles for this technique. Using the same entry and exit points for both needles will create a beautiful, consistent look.

A 48V solar system refers to a solar power system that operates on a 48-volt battery bank. This system typically consists of solar panels, a charge controller, batteries, and an inverter. The primary goal of a solar system is to convert sunlight into electricity, which can then be stored for later use or utilized immediately. The 48V configuration strikes a balance between efficiency and safety, making it a preferred choice for many users.

Moreover, the weight and structure of 375 watt solar panels are essential considerations. Typically, these panels weigh around 40-50 pounds (18-23 kg), which makes them substantial yet manageable for installation. It is essential for individuals or teams involved in the installation process to ensure that the mounting structures can support the weight and resist wind uplift, snow load, and other environmental factors.
